Inversion-voltammetry multielement step-by-step analysis of lithium iodate for microimpurities content

Description
A scheme of consecutive multielement inversion-voltammetric analysis of lithium iodate powders and crystals for microimpurities (10-7-10-5 %) of Zn,Cd,Pb,Cu,Ag,Sb,Bi,Mn, has been worked out. The scheme of analysis comprises replacement of electrodes and background electrolytes, change in the electrolysis potentials and solution pH. Relative standard deviation of the results does not exceed 0.25
